T.Ozakiの日記: 某botの緊急修正
日記 by
T.Ozaki
7/23から某Twitter botのプログラムが
500: Can't connect to api.twitter.com:443 (Bad hostname)
を発生してコケるようになる。発生確率は1/2(1日1回の実行なのでほぼ隔日)。
気がついた時には手動で再実行していたのだけれど、原因が全くもって掴めない。
…PERL_LWP_SSL_VERIFY_HOSTNAMEに1立ててたんだけどなー。
前後で何らかのアップデートが走ってるわけでもないし…。
元々 Net::Twitter::Lite を半ば無理矢理 API1.1に対応させていたという事もあり、ひと思いに Net::Twitter::Lite::WithAPIv1_1 へ切り替えることに。
こちらのブログ記事を参考にツイート処理をもそもそと手直し。
…これでまたエラー出るようなら…本気でお手上げですな。
某botの緊急修正 More ログイン